Understanding Fish Behavior and Acoustic Stimuli

Bass, like many freshwater species, rely heavily on auditory cues within their environment. Scientific studies have shown that underwater soundscapes can significantly affect fish feeding, spawning, and territorial behaviors. The use of targeted acoustic stimuli—ranging from live bait sounds to artificially generated bass vibrations—has become a sophisticated method to attract and hook bass more effectively.

For instance, recent industry research suggests that bass respond favorably to low-frequency sounds mimicking their natural prey or rivals, creating a competitive or feeding frenzy.
